== Disease ==
 +
[[http://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/SAHH_HUMAN SAHH_HUMAN]] Defects in AHCY are the cause of hypermethioninemia with S-adenosylhomocysteine hydrolase deficiency (HMAHCHD) [MIM:[http://omim.org/entry/613752 613752]]. A metabolic disorder characterized by hypermethioninemia associated with failure to thrive, mental and motor retardation, facial dysmorphism with abnormal hair and teeth, and myocardiopathy.<ref>PMID:15024124</ref> <ref>PMID:16736098</ref> <ref>PMID:19177456</ref> <ref>PMID:20852937</ref>

== Function ==
 +
[[http://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/SAHH_HUMAN SAHH_HUMAN]] Adenosylhomocysteine is a competitive inhibitor of S-adenosyl-L-methionine-dependent methyl transferase reactions; therefore adenosylhomocysteinase may play a key role in the control of methylations via regulation of the intracellular concentration of adenosylhomocysteine.<ref>PMID:12590576</ref>

== Publication Abstract from PubMed ==
 +
Optimization of a new series of S-adenosyl-L-homocysteine hydrolase (AdoHcyase) inhibitors based on non-adenosine analogs led to very potent compounds 14n, 18a, and 18b with IC50 values of 13 +/- 3, 5.0 +/- 2.0, and 8.5 +/- 3.1 nM, respectively. An X-ray crystal structure of AdoHcyase with NAD(+) and 18a showed a novel open form co-crystal structure. 18a in the co-crystals formed intramolecular eight membered ring hydrogen bond formations. A single crystal X-ray structure of 14n also showed an intramolecular eight-membered ring hydrogen bond interaction.
